The National Academy of Sciences of the United States of America announced on May 3rd the election of 72 new members and 18 foreign associates from 14 countries in recognition of their distinguished and continuing achievements in original research.

Among the elected members, Dr. Chien, Shu, who is currently the director of Whitaker Institute of Biomedical Engineering, University Professor of Bioengineering and Medicine as well as the chairperson of the department of bioengineering, University of California, San Diego, La Jolla. Dr. Chien is actively involved in the International Advisory Board of the Academia Sinica Genomics Research Center.

Of the newly elected foreign associates, Dr. Chen, Ding-Shinn, who is currently the dean and professor of medicine at National Taiwan University College of Medicine, Taipei (Taiwan), has been working closely with GRC as a domestic advisory board member.
